Stunning Harbour View
'Ysgol Jos Bach' overlooks the Harbour. Dating from the early 19th Century this little school house has been cleverly converted into a lovely spacious modern holiday home. Accommodation is on 3 levels (Lower Ground, Ground and Gallery), and has a full length balcony with southerly views of the harbour, Highland Railway, Menai Straits and Caernarfon Castle. The spacious living room is comfortably furnished with contemporary furniture, a wood burning stove, and large galleried bedroom above.

Boutique Townhouse inside Castle Old Town Walls
'Alltwen' is a private gem on a traditional block-paved street within the old town walls of the Royal Town of Caernarfon. Built around 1800, the property has high ceilings and was thoroughly renovated to include a Welsh slate and Italian travertine bathroom, oak kitchen, and underfloor heating.
